Adrian Gonzalez Still at First Base, J.D. Drew in Right Field As Red Sox Look to Snap Three-Game Skid

David Ortiz is on the bench for the second straight night as the Red Sox face right-handed pitcher Jeff Karstens of the Pittsburgh Pirates on Saturday.

Adrian Gonzalez is in his usual spot at first base. J.D. Drew is in right field and Josh Reddick, who is batting .389 with a .455 on-base percentage against righties in 2011, is in left field.

Karstens is 4-4 with a 2.54 ERA, and right-handed hitters are batting only .232 against him, but lefties are hitting .101 points better.

Tim Wakefield, whose release by the Pirates in 1995 paved the way for him to sign with Boston, is on the mound. The 44-year-old knuckleballer will earn career victory No. 198 if he beats his former team Saturday.
